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

docs: add FOSSA License Badge for CLOMonitor #12032

Merged

Conversation

agilgur5
Copy link
Contributor

@agilgur5 agilgur5 commented Oct 18, 2023

Fixes #9769

Proper version of #12023 that FOSSA made automatically on integration

Motivation

Modifications

  • add FOSSA badge to the README

  • also rename "CII Best Practices" to its new name, "OpenSSF Best Practices"

Verification

Markdown preview looks ok to me

- this is the last non-security check we need for CNCF CLOMonitor
  - after this, all the non-security checks will be at 100%

- note that while we already use Snyk, it actually does not support Go dep badges: https://support.snyk.io/hc/en-us/articles/360003997277-Badge-Support-for-Repositories
  - so use FOSSA, which [Argo CD already uses](https://github.com/argoproj/argo-cd/blob/a9f03aa8ccdafc350b96ee90db054b11cad44692/README.md?plain=1#L11) and is already integrated into Argoproj

- we do also have some license checks to resolve there, I am working on those as well

Signed-off-by: Anton Gilgur <[email protected]>
@agilgur5 agilgur5 added the area/docs Incorrect, missing, or mistakes in docs label Oct 18, 2023
@terrytangyuan terrytangyuan merged commit abf9836 into argoproj:master Oct 20, 2023
18 of 28 checks passed
@agilgur5 agilgur5 deleted the docs-add-fossa-license-badge branch October 20, 2023 03:19
@agilgur5
Copy link
Contributor Author

CLOMonitor non-security checks are now all at 100%!

Screenshot 2023-10-20 at 1 15 03 AM

agilgur5 added a commit that referenced this pull request May 4, 2024
Signed-off-by: Anton Gilgur <[email protected]>
(cherry picked from commit abf9836)
@argoproj argoproj locked as resolved and limited conversation to collaborators Aug 28, 2024
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
area/docs Incorrect, missing, or mistakes in docs
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Bring CLOMonitor Score to 100%
2 participants